Friday, April 25, 1924 Earthquake

The earthquake hit Japan region on Friday, April 25, 1924 at 18:04 UTC with a magnitude of 6.2. The closest known location in the current dataset is Tateyama (Japan region - JA), about 972.8 km away. The epicenter is located at longitude 142.648 and latitude 26.576.
